Verdict

MISS DINAMIC has to give a stone and upwards to her rivals in this but is still difficult to oppose. She's already won at Cartmel, Sligo and Killarney this summer and was only beaten by an odds-on shot at Bellewstown last time - the winner went on to dead-heat in the Ulster Cesarewitch at Down Royal. Carinena won here last month on her fourth try in a bumper. She should jump hurdles and looks the danger ahead of the returning Innis Shannon and La Dama De Hierro. Nelly La Rue has won two points but showed nothing previously under Rules in Ireland.
